Title

Relative Greenhouse Gases Emissions of MSA Algorithms: A comparison of T-Coffee and MAFFT

Authors

Abstract

Multiple sequence alignment is an important step in gene prediction. The sequences involved in the alignment process are assumed to be derived from a single ancestral sequence i.e. homologous. These sequences are subjected to sequence algorithms for the homology search. The results obtained by sequence alignment can be used for locating genes by identifying exon positions or can be utilized to interpret evolutionary origin. The time complexity of the algorithms governs the runtime, which in turn drives the greenhouse gas (GHG) emissions. GHG emissions are critical from a global sustainability point of view. In this work, a method to compare the relative standing of algorithms from GHG emissions point of view is developed. T-Coffee and MAFFT algorithms are used as examples. The peculiar feature of these algorithms is that both are progressive in nature and can cover all sized sequences used for alignment. MAFFT is observed to have relatively lower GHG emissions as compared to T-Coffee.

Key Words

Sustainability, Multiple sequence alignment algorithms, MAFFT, T-Coffee, GHG (Greenhouse Gases)
